like #13, it would be extremely helpful to add some more examples to the documentation, e.g. How to implement a simple <button> that does something in the backend and returns HTML. ATM there is only the <turbo-frame> with a form.

A great example would be adding a "delete" button to the messages, with an id etc.

Is this even possible without a form with turbo-django?
